
Global market capitalization surged by 22.1% in 2025, reaching $27.4 trillion. In contrast, India's stock market saw a modest 2.8% increase, falling behind global and Asian peers. This underperformance was attributed to foreign outflows, a weakening rupee, and concerns over trade deals. India's share of global market capitalization decreased to 3.5%, with South Korea and China showing significant gains. Despite this, India remains among the top 10 global contributors to market capitalization.
